The latest market digest covers Lowe’s Companies Inc., Aptiv PLC, and Zoetis Inc., each representing different corners of the economy. Lowe’s, a major home improvement retailer, continues to operate in an environment shaped by housing market activity and consumer spending on renovation. Recent trends in existing home sales and mortgage rates may influence near-term demand for building materials and appliances. Aptiv, a global technology company focused on electrical architecture and software for automotive manufacturers, is positioned to benefit from the ongoing shift toward electric vehicles and advanced driver-assistance systems. Industry reports suggest that automotive production volumes and electrification investments could shape Aptiv’s revenue trajectory in the coming quarters. Zoetis, the world’s largest animal health company, offers a diversified portfolio of vaccines, medicines, and diagnostics for livestock and companion animals. Demand for animal health products remains supported by global protein consumption trends and increased pet ownership. Regulatory approvals and new product launches could be key growth catalysts for the company.

Key takeaways from this digest center on the varying macroeconomic pressures each company may face. Lowe’s performance could be closely tied to the U.S. housing cycle, with higher interest rates potentially dampening renovation activity. Conversely, a resilient labor market and aging housing stock might provide a floor for demand. For Aptiv, the pace of electric vehicle adoption and automakers’ willingness to invest in next-generation architectures are critical. Supply chain normalization and raw material cost dynamics could also influence margin performance. Analysts have noted that Aptiv’s exposure to both traditional and electric platforms may offer diversification, but competitive pressures remain. Zoetis’s outlook is supported by steady growth in pet healthcare spending and rising awareness of animal welfare. However, risks such as livestock disease outbreaks or shifts in regulatory frameworks could impact product sales. The company’s strong pipeline and global presence may help mitigate some of these challenges.

Lowe’s may appeal to those seeking exposure to consumer discretionary spending tied to housing, though cyclical headwinds could weigh on near-term sentiment. Aptiv could be considered a play on automotive technology transformation, but its fortunes are tied to broader automotive production volumes and technological adoption rates. Zoetis might offer more defensiveness given the non-cyclical nature of animal health demand, though valuations could reflect a premium for that stability.
